
It's been so many years since I first created my Brother Bear OC, Ken'ichi, an orphaned black-furred grizzly bear cub. Since then he's evolved into my internet persona, the face everyone online recognizes me with.
And so, this art is like a tribute/anniversary for him. Clockwise starting from the six o'clock position: Brother Bear Ken'ichi (or Classic Ken'ichi), Anthro Ken'ichi, Twilight Wielder Ken'ichi, and Modern Ken'ichi.
Ken'ichi was created in 2004, a week or two after Disney's animated movie, Brother Bear, was released on DVD, as an original character to it. He began life as a roleplaying character on a Brother Bear forum as a nervous and shy orphan, trying his best to live his life after losing his parents. A couple of months later, he'd star as a main character in my Brother Bear fanfiction, Koda's Journey, where his past and character was further developed on and established.
He grew up on me, and many of the forum goers back in the day really took a liking to him, especially his recognizable and iconic scar, which ran from his right cheek down to his chest.
But in that same year, a few months later, in an effort to get more involved in the anthro community, and I guess in a way to evolve Ken'ichi into more than just a Brother Bear character, he was overhauled into an entirely different character, and thus Anthro Ken'ichi was born.
This version of Ken'ichi isn't much different from his Brother Bear origins, but now he became a bit of a tough guy with control over the magical element of Fire. He soon became my online persona, and so his personality and behavior isn't that much different from myself. Arguably Anthro Ken'ichi would become more well-known among my friends than his original version and roots, whom I'd like to call Classic Ken'ichi.
Being my internet persona, Anthro Ken'ichi was seen and drawn a lot, from the internet to even at school. It was because of him that all of my friends at school began to call me "Keni." I didn't mind, and it got me more attached to the character, I guess.
Then one year later, in 2005, ideas for an original story began to form in my head. The story was about a mythical blade that had control over the Light and Darkness, together to form the mythical power of Twilight. Naturally, I was quick to throw Anthro Ken'ichi into the central role of that story.
And after a few tweaks, Twilight Wielder Ken'ichi was born.
Compared to Classic and Anthro, Twilight Wielder Ken'ichi was radically different. A student of martial arts, anti-social and just unfriendly (Cliched, right?) he was just an ordinary bear who fell in the right place at the right time and found himself chosen to be the wielder of the Twilight Blade. With it, he could control both Light and Darkness and transform into three powerful forms capable of fully controlling one of either, or both, elements: LIGHT, DARK, and TWILIGHT.
Unfortunately, depending on who you ask, the story never made it off the ground from pure concept sketches and ideas, and such Twilight Wielder Ken'ichi never came to be as his own different version of our favorite grizzly bear. Though he was featured in a one-shot story based on the Twilight Wieldier universe, A Twilit Duel Between Friends, which can be found here: http://www.furaffinity.net/view/1362115/
Honestly I wasn't much of a fan of this version. He wasn't much different from Anthro Ken'ichi and was starting to become a bit of a cliched character. Maybe that's why the story and his character never made it off the ground. Eh.
Ken'ichi wouldn't get another overhaul until 2011 when I took steps to try again in establishing him as his own original character set in an original universe and story. Look out world, Modern Ken'ichi joins the roster.
Modern Ken'ichi is arguably the closest to Classic Ken'ichi in term of his past. He was orphaned at a young age, is shy, stoic, and a bit of a brooder, he's a bit of a slacker who goes through life following the flow. This version sees him living with his brother, Kamali, and an adoptive father, a broad strong wolf by the name Jett Okoni, who adopted them shortly after his parents were murdered when he was just four years old. Their characters and stories is established in the prologue/one-shot story, appropriately named Ken'ichi's Story, which can be read here: http://www.furaffinity.net/view/7529840/
Being the most recent version Modern Ken'ichi hasn't seen much action in story-writing or roleplaying, but hopefully he'll be seen again and more often as his story fleshes out more in my mind. Hopefully he won't end up fading away too.
As for Classic Ken'ichi, he would remain tucked away in the shadows of Anthro and Modern Ken'ichi until late 2011 when he made a much-needed comeback to another Brother Bear roleplay for the first time in 6 years.
His past and history was given a slight overhaul, and his life experience has darkened him and given him a stark outlook on life, all to shield him from his past and dark feelings. Funnily enough he turned into quite the snarker, easily getting on Kenai's nerves and knowing just how to shut Koda up. This tweaked version of him also graces the remake pages of Koda's Journey+.
It's been a long and wild ride ride with this character over eight years, and through it all he's seen a lot of changes, tweaks, and overhauls. But one thing stays constant, and that is his Brother Bear roots, his fiery personality, and an adorable little bear that has given me so much fun over the years to roleplay and draw with. And I still wonder in which direction/adventure this character is going to take me next.
Being one of my first original characters, he's special to me and a reminder of how much the movie Brother Bear means to me and kept me going.
